Invest in a small accordion style envelope and always have it on hand. Use this to store all of your receipts and business cards. Keep this information available as a record that you might need at a later date. You might need these receipts later to compare against your credit card’s monthly statements in case a double charge or other error shows up.

TIP! Once the statute of limitations passes for certain kinds of debt, collection agencies and creditors cannot legally threaten to sue you for old debts. The statutes vary by state, usually ranging from 3-10 years.

A sale is not a bargain if you end up having to buy more groceries than you need. Even if the items you stock up on are ones you regularly use, you have to be able to consume them all before their expiration dates. Be realistic in your shopping so you take advantage of the right bargains.
